Panel Discussions Podcast with Dan Jurgens

Late yesterday afternoon Russel Burlingame's third Panel Discussions podcast was posted on ComicRelated.com. Burlingame and Dan Jurgens had so much to talk about, some of their conversation was left on the cutting room floor, including such questions and answers as:

Panel Discussions: Will we ever see the Black Beetle arc finished? Will we learn the identity of Rip's mom? Will you keep Rani?

Dan Jurgens: Yes to the first and third questions, while the second is more likely to stay a mystery!

And that's just the tip of the iceberg. In the podcast, Dan Jurgens discusses his plans for Booster Gold in coming months, as well as his plans for Black Beetle, Magog and his suggestions of how Booster Gold should have been handled in Justice League: Generation Lost. So follow the link above and get an earful of Dan Jurgens courtesy of Russ Burlingame.

Skeets Gets a Piece of the Action

Introducing the latest advancement in vending machine innovation: Skeets Repairs, "the Future of Convenience" â„¢!

Skeets Repairs

Players at the highest levels of DC Universe Online spend a lot of time in playrooms (more commonly known as dungeons or instances), where they will take a beating from some of the most powerful characters in the DC Universe. When a player needs a quick pick-me-up, rather than leave the playroom, he can just pop over to the conveniently located Skeets Repairs machine and spend some well earned coin on repairs.

These vending machines may be in some questionable locations (is a warehouse full of Joker robots really the ideal place to sell some soda, Booster?), but their selection is top-notch. Skeets Repairs machines clearly dispense 4 flavors of Soder-Cola and 3 flavors of Gingold soda. Yummy!

Booster Gold Versus T.O. Morrow

I know that I may have seemed especially negative as of late (sorry, it's been a bad few weeks personally), but don't blame the messenger for what I am about to show you, blame the math. At this rate, Booster Gold Volume 2, #50 is looking like a double-sized final issue.

Booster Gold projected sales through September 2011

Disclaimer: I'm not T.O. Morrow. I can't say that I looked into the future and saw the actual sales figures for issues 42-47. (Sales data for issue 42 won't be available until next month, and of course there's no telling what can happen during Flashpoint.) I can only say that the slope of that white projected sales line is pretty well defined by recent sales trends.

It might be time to start buying two copies of each issue if you want to keep Booster Gold alive.
